VANCOUVER, BC, Jan. 28, 2026 /CNW/ - GOLDSKY RESOURCES CORP. (TSXV: GSKR) (FNSE: GSKRSDB) (OTCQX: GSKRF) ("Goldsky" or the "Company") is pleased to announce that it has entered into a definitive agreement dated January 28, 2026 (the "Agreement") with Agnico Eagle Sweden AB ("Agnico Sweden"), a wholly-owned subsidiary of Agnico Eagle Mines Limited ("Agnico Eagle", and together with Agnico Sweden, "Agnico"), pursuant to which Goldsky has agreed to acquire the remaining 55% interest in the Barsele Gold Project ("Barsele") in Sweden from Agnico (the "Transaction"), resulting in Goldsky consolidating 100% ownership of Barsele.
The Transaction will be effected through the acquisition by Goldsky of Agnico Sweden's 55% interest in Gunnarn Mining AB ("Gunnarn"). Gunnarn currently owns and operates Barsele pursuant to a joint venture agreement between Goldsky and Agnico Sweden, which will be terminated in connection with the Transaction. Consideration for the Transaction includes a cash payment of US$20,000,000 and 75,509,577 common shares of Goldsky (the "Consideration Shares"). In addition, Goldsky will grant Agnico Sweden a 2% net smelter return royalty on Barsele (the "NSR"). On closing of the Transaction, Goldsky will hold a 100% interest in Gunnarn.
Barsele Highlights and Strategic Rationale
- Location. Barsele is located in the mining district of Västerbottens Län in northern Sweden, about 600 km north of Stockholm, covering roughly 25,000 hectares within the Fennoscandian Shield.
- Indicated and Inferred Mineral Resources. Indicated Mineral Resource: 7.88 Mt grading 1.27 g/t Au containing 320,781 oz Au; Inferred Mineral Resource: 28.75 Mt grading 1.98 g/t Au containing 1.83 Moz Au.1
- Existing Infrastructure. Barsele is well supported with excellent access by road, rail and hydro-power, a qualified workforce and services in an active mining region of Sweden.
- Strategic control consolidating Goldsky's existing district-scale license across the Gold Line Belt. Barsele is located in the centre of Goldsky's 100% owned existing exploration license area, which combined with Barsele, total approximately 80,000 hectares on Sweden's Gold Line greenstone belt.
- Agnico's proforma interest in Goldsky. Following completion of the Transaction, Agnico will own ~32.5% of Goldsky's common shares. Agnico and Goldsky will enter into a transition agreement pursuant to which Agnico will agree to provide certain support to Goldsky for nine months following closing.

Transaction Details
Pursuant to the Agreement, Goldsky will acquire Agnico Sweden's 55% interest in Gunnarn for US$20,000,000 in cash, 75,509,577 Consideration Shares, and the grant of a 2% NSR on production from Barsele. The number of Consideration Shares was calculated using a price of C$2.64 per Consideration Share, which is equal to the 20-day VWAP of Goldsky's common shares prior to entering into the Agreement and equates to a value of approximately C$199,345,283. The Consideration Shares will be subject to a hold period of four months and one day from the date of issuance. The 2% NSR may be repurchased by Goldsky for US$50,000,000 at any time prior to two years following the achievement of commercial production at Barsele. In addition, Goldsky will assume Agnico's obligations under an existing 2% net smelter return royalty (the "Orex NSR") on Barsele in favour of Orex Minerals Inc., which may be repurchased at any time by Goldsky for US$5,000,000. Agnico is arm's length to Goldsky and the Transaction was negotiated on an arm's length basis.
On closing of the Transaction, Goldsky and Agnico Eagle will enter into an investor rights agreement providing Agnico Eagle with certain participation, top-up and board nomination rights, as well as demand and piggy-back registration rights, all on customary terms.
The policies of the TSX Venture Exchange (the "TSXV") require shareholder approval where a transaction creates a shareholder that holds or controls 20% or more of an issuer's shares (a "Control Person"). Prior to entering into the Agreement, Agnico owned 7,353,291 common shares of Goldsky, representing approximately 4.2% of the issued and outstanding common shares of Goldsky on a non-diluted and partially-diluted basis. On closing of the Transaction, Agnico Eagle is expected to own approximately 82,862,868 common shares of Goldsky, representing approximately 32.5% of the common shares of Goldsky on a non-diluted and partially-diluted basis, and therefore, is expected to be a Control Person following closing. As a result, the Company intends to hold a special shareholder meeting (the "Meeting") in March 2026 to seek approval of the creation of a new Control Person from disinterested shareholders. In connection with the Meeting, Goldsky will prepare a management information circular (the "Circular") which will be made available to shareholders of Goldsky in due course and which will include details on the Transaction (including with respect to Agnico Eagle becoming a Control Person of the Company). A copy of the Circular will be filed on Goldsky's SEDAR+ profile at www.sedarplus.ca.
Closing of the Transaction is expected to occur during Q2, 2026 and no later than June 30, 2026 and is subject to the receipt of all necessary shareholder, regulatory and other approvals (including that of the TSXV), and the satisfaction of other customary closing conditions.
Goldsky has agreed to pay Nuvolari Capital Limited, an arm's length party, a corporate advisory fee in connection with completion of the Transaction, equal to 3% of the aggregate value of cash consideration and Consideration Shares to be paid and issued, as applicable to Agnico, for a finder's fee with an aggregate value of approximately C$6,797,559. The finder's fee is subject to approval of the TSXV and, if approved, will be paid by way of issuance of 2,574,833 common shares of Goldsky based on a deemed price of C$2.64 per share, which is equal to the 20-day VWAP of the Goldsky shares immediately prior to announcement of the Transaction.

About Goldsky Resources:
Goldsky Resources is a Canadian-based gold exploration company, consolidating assets in Sweden and Finland, with a vision to create Europe's next gold camp. The Company's flagship asset is the Barsele gold project in northern Sweden. Immediately surrounding the Barsele project, Goldsky resources is the 100%-owner of a district-scale license position comprised of two additional projects (Paubäcken, Storjuktan), which combined with Barsele, total approximately 80,000 hectares on the Gold Line greenstone belt. Additionally, in northern Finland, Goldsky is the 100%-owner of a district-scale position covering the entire underexplored Oijärvi greenstone belt, including the Kylmäkangas deposit, the largest known gold occurrence on this belt. Goldsky is also the 100%-owner of the Rajapalot gold cobalt project situated in Finland, which has an Inferred Mineral Resource of 9,780kt containing 867 koz Au @ 2.8 g/t Au & 4.3 kt Co @ 441 ppm Co (NI 43-101 Technical Report On A Preliminary Economic Assessment Of The Rajapalot Gold-Cobalt Project, Finland.
